16 Apart from Capital Charges Area Conventional Insurance Takaful Expense reserves In insurance funds (implicit) In shareholders fund During deficit Outright transfer from SHF SHF TCA = Insurance Fund TCA Qard from SHF SHF TCA Risk Fund TCA Total Capital Available (TCA) No limits on TCA recognition. Recognize TCA for risk funds only up to 100% of TCR.

21 Opportunities Product design Capital efficiency via product models Shift towards investment-linked / drip model Differentiation via product models No strict regulation on product models, only must be well-documented, transparent Surplus sharing arrangement does not affect reserves and liability risk charges Product innovation Break free from the usual insurance -type designs New features, new models?
22 Opportunities Excel from within Management of assets and liabilities Better duration matching lower risk charges Balance risk/return levels in investment strategy against asset risk charges Reward good experience Assumptions for reserves and risk charges based on company s own experience Good underwriting / claims management / expense management lower capital charges Internal CAR Good risk management lower internal CAR
